Normal Soreness vs. Injury: Differentiating between typical muscle soreness and potential injury after deadlifts

Post-deadlift back soreness is a common experience, but it’s not always a clear indicator of progress. Delayed onset muscle soreness (DOMS), typically peaking 24 to 72 hours after exercise, is a normal response to the microtears caused by lifting heavy weights. This type of soreness is diffuse, feels like a dull ache, and generally improves with light movement. However, sharp, localized pain that persists beyond 72 hours or worsens with activity could signal an injury, such as a strained muscle or herniated disc. Understanding this distinction is crucial for anyone incorporating deadlifts into their routine.

To differentiate between soreness and injury, assess the nature and duration of the discomfort. Normal soreness is symmetrical, affecting both sides of the back equally, and responds well to gentle stretching, hydration, and rest. In contrast, injury-related pain often presents as asymmetrical, sharp, or radiating, and may be accompanied by swelling, bruising, or reduced range of motion. For instance, if bending forward exacerbates the pain or you experience numbness in your legs, it’s time to consult a healthcare professional. Ignoring these red flags can lead to chronic issues, while proper management of DOMS supports recovery and strength gains.

Preventing injury starts with proper form and progressive overload. Ensure your deadlift technique prioritizes a neutral spine, hinged hips, and engaged core. Beginners should start with bodyweight or light weights, gradually increasing by no more than 5–10% per week. Incorporating accessory exercises like Romanian deadlifts or back extensions can build supporting muscle groups, reducing the risk of strain. Additionally, adequate warm-ups—such as dynamic stretches and light cardio—prepare the muscles for heavy loads, while cool-downs with foam rolling or static stretching aid recovery.

If you suspect an injury, cease deadlifting immediately and apply the RICE (Rest, Ice, Compression, Elevation) protocol for the first 48 hours. Over-the-counter anti-inflammatories like ibuprofen can alleviate pain, but prolonged use should be avoided. For persistent symptoms, a physical therapist can provide targeted exercises to address imbalances or weaknesses. Conversely, if you’re experiencing typical soreness, active recovery—such as walking or swimming—can enhance blood flow and reduce stiffness. Remember, soreness is a sign of adaptation, but pain is a signal to pause and reassess.

Proper Form Importance: How correct deadlift technique reduces excessive back soreness

Deadlifts, when executed with proper form, should not leave your back muscles excessively sore. Soreness that lingers for days or feels sharp and debilitating often signals improper technique rather than productive muscle adaptation. The deadlift is a full-body movement, but when the back compensates for weaknesses in other areas—like the core or hips—it bears excessive load, leading to strain. Understanding and applying correct form isn’t just about lifting heavier; it’s about protecting your back while maximizing the exercise’s benefits.

Consider the role of the spine during a deadlift. A neutral spine—neither rounded nor overextended—distributes force evenly across the back, engaging the posterior chain (hamstrings, glutes, and lower back) as intended. Rounding the back, a common mistake, shifts stress to the spinal discs and erector spinae muscles, often resulting in soreness or injury. Similarly, overextending the lower back at lockout can hyperextend the lumbar region, causing discomfort. Maintaining a flat back throughout the lift ensures the load is shared by the larger, more resilient muscle groups, reducing undue stress on the back.

Core engagement is another critical factor in minimizing back soreness. A braced core stabilizes the spine, preventing it from becoming the weak link in the lift. To activate your core properly, take a deep breath before lifting, expand your belly (not your chest), and hold it throughout the movement. This intra-abdominal pressure creates a natural weight belt effect, supporting the spine. Without this bracing, the back muscles overwork to stabilize the torso, leading to excessive fatigue and soreness.

Finally, the setup—often overlooked—lays the foundation for a back-friendly deadlift. Start with feet hip-width apart, toes pointing forward or slightly out. Grip the bar just outside your legs, hands slightly wider than shoulder-width. Hinge at the hips, not the waist, pushing your hips back as if sitting down. This position ensures the bar stays close to your body, reducing the moment arm (the distance from the joint to the weight) and minimizing shear force on the spine. A proper setup not only protects your back but also allows you to lift more efficiently, reducing unnecessary strain.

In summary, excessive back soreness after deadlifts is a red flag for poor form. By maintaining a neutral spine, engaging the core, and perfecting the setup, you can distribute the load correctly and minimize back strain. These adjustments not only reduce soreness but also enhance the deadlift’s effectiveness as a strength-building exercise. Prioritize form over ego, and your back will thank you.

Recovery Strategies: Effective methods to alleviate soreness, like stretching, foam rolling, and rest

Post-deadlift back soreness is a common experience, especially for lifters pushing their limits or refining their form. While some muscle discomfort is normal, excessive or prolonged soreness can hinder progress and signal the need for better recovery strategies. Implementing targeted methods like stretching, foam rolling, and strategic rest can significantly reduce soreness, accelerate muscle repair, and enhance overall performance.

Dynamic Stretching: Restoring Range of Motion

Incorporate dynamic stretches within 24–48 hours post-workout to improve blood flow and flexibility. Focus on movements like cat-cow stretches, knee-to-chest pulls, and seated spinal twists. Hold each stretch for 15–30 seconds, repeating 2–3 times per side. Avoid static stretching immediately after lifting, as it may reduce muscle tension without addressing circulation. Dynamic routines not only alleviate tightness but also prepare the back for future sessions by maintaining mobility.

Foam Rolling: Breaking Up Knots and Tension

Myofascial release with a foam roller targets trigger points in the lower and middle back, reducing soreness by increasing circulation and easing muscle adhesions. Spend 2–3 minutes rolling the thoracic spine and lats, pausing on tender spots for 20–30 seconds. For deeper relief, use a lacrosse ball against a wall to target specific areas. Consistency is key—incorporate foam rolling daily, especially on rest days, to prevent soreness from compounding.

Strategic Rest and Hydration: The Unsung Heroes

Rest isn’t passive; it’s an active recovery tool. Aim for 7–9 hours of sleep per night, as this is when muscle repair peaks. Hydration plays a critical role too—drink at least 3 liters of water daily, with an additional 500ml for every hour of intense training. Electrolyte-rich beverages can aid recovery post-workout, particularly after heavy sessions. Avoid overtraining by spacing deadlift days 48–72 hours apart, allowing muscle fibers to fully regenerate.

Active Recovery: Low-Impact Movement for Faster Healing

Light activities like walking, swimming, or yoga on rest days boost circulation without straining the back. A 20–30 minute walk or gentle yoga flow increases blood flow to sore muscles, flushing out metabolic waste. Pair this with a warm Epsom salt bath (2 cups per tub) to reduce inflammation and relax muscles. Active recovery bridges the gap between rest and training, ensuring soreness doesn’t linger while maintaining conditioning.

Nutrition and Supplements: Fueling Repair

Protein intake is non-negotiable—consume 20–30g of high-quality protein within an hour post-workout to support muscle repair. Add anti-inflammatory foods like turmeric, ginger, and fatty fish to your diet. For targeted relief, consider supplements: 400–600mg of magnesium daily reduces muscle cramps, while 2–3g of omega-3 fatty acids combats inflammation. Always consult a healthcare provider before starting new supplements, especially if you’re over 50 or have pre-existing conditions.

Muscle Groups Targeted: Understanding which back muscles deadlifts engage and why they may ache

Deadlifts are a compound exercise renowned for their ability to engage multiple muscle groups simultaneously, particularly those in the back. The primary muscles targeted include the erector spinae, which run along your spine, the latissimus dorsi (lats) on the sides of your back, and the rhomboids between your shoulder blades. These muscles work in unison to stabilize and lift the weight, making deadlifts a powerhouse movement for back strength. However, this intense engagement often leads to delayed onset muscle soreness (DOMS), a phenomenon where muscles ache 24 to 72 hours after exercise due to microscopic damage to muscle fibers.

To understand why your back muscles might ache after deadlifts, consider the biomechanics of the lift. The erector spinae, for instance, are under constant tension as they maintain spinal alignment throughout the movement. Similarly, the lats are heavily involved in pulling the bar, while the rhomboids assist in retracting the shoulder blades. This sustained contraction and eccentric (lengthening) phase of the lift create micro-tears in the muscle fibers, triggering inflammation and soreness. For beginners or those increasing weight or volume, this effect is often more pronounced due to the muscles adapting to new demands.

If your back muscles are sore after deadlifts, it’s not necessarily a cause for alarm. Soreness is a natural part of the muscle-building process, indicating that the targeted muscles are being challenged and stimulated. However, it’s crucial to differentiate between soreness and pain. Soreness should feel like a dull, achy tightness, whereas sharp or localized pain could signal improper form or injury. To minimize soreness, focus on proper technique, warm up adequately, and gradually increase the weight. Incorporating foam rolling or stretching post-workout can also aid recovery.

For those new to deadlifts, start with lighter weights to allow your muscles and nervous system to adapt. Aim for 3 sets of 8–12 reps, ensuring each repetition is performed with controlled form. As you progress, incrementally increase the weight while maintaining proper mechanics. Experienced lifters can incorporate variations like Romanian deadlifts or sumo deadlifts to target specific back muscles more intensely. Regardless of experience level, listening to your body and prioritizing recovery—through adequate sleep, hydration, and nutrition—is essential to avoid overtraining and injury.

Frequency Impact: How often you deadlift affects soreness levels and recovery time

Deadlifting frequency is a double-edged sword for your back muscles. More sessions per week can accelerate strength gains, but they also increase the risk of cumulative microtrauma, leading to prolonged soreness and delayed recovery. For instance, lifting heavy (85-95% of your 1RM) more than twice a week often results in persistent muscle soreness due to insufficient repair time between workouts. Conversely, spacing sessions 48-72 hours apart allows for optimal muscle protein synthesis and glycogen replenishment, reducing soreness intensity.

Consider this scenario: A lifter deadlifts three times weekly with moderate volume (5x5 at 75% 1RM). If two of these sessions are back-to-back, the erector spinae and lats may remain in a catabolic state, causing soreness to linger for 5-7 days. However, spreading these sessions across Monday, Wednesday, and Friday minimizes overlap in the recovery window, typically capping soreness at 2-3 days. For beginners or those over 40, reducing frequency to twice weekly is advisable, as older muscles exhibit slower satellite cell activation and collagen repair.

Practical adjustments can mitigate frequency-induced soreness. Incorporate active recovery days (light walking, swimming) between sessions to enhance blood flow without taxing the posterior chain. Additionally, prioritize sleep (7-9 hours) and a protein-rich diet (1.6-2.2g/kg body weight daily) to expedite tissue repair. For advanced lifters, consider a deload week every 4-6 weeks, reducing volume by 40-60% to reset neuromuscular fatigue and prevent chronic soreness.

Comparing low-frequency (once weekly) and high-frequency (three times weekly) protocols reveals a trade-off. Infrequent lifters may experience sharper, acute soreness post-workout due to detraining effects, but it resolves faster (24-48 hours). High-frequency lifters, however, often report a baseline of mild soreness that persists but becomes manageable as the body adapts. The key is aligning frequency with your recovery capacity—monitor soreness duration and adjust volume or intensity if it exceeds 72 hours.

Ultimately, deadlift frequency dictates the balance between progress and pain. Beginners should start with one session weekly, gradually increasing to twice weekly after 6-8 weeks. Intermediate lifters can experiment with three sessions, ensuring at least one day’s rest between heavy and moderate loads. Elite athletes may tolerate higher frequencies but must prioritize mobility work (e.g., cat-cow stretches, foam rolling) to offset tightness. Tailor your approach to your body’s feedback—soreness lasting beyond three days post-lift is a red flag to reassess frequency or form.
